learn how to code google s go golang programming language
learn how to code google s go golang programming language
Alibabacloud.com offers a wide variety of articles about learn how to code google s go golang programming language, easily find your learn how to code google s go golang programming language information here online.
This is a creation in
Article, where the information may have evolved or changed.
Yes, you're right, this is the Chinese version of learning Go. After a long pause, I finally decided to dig this hole down.
The project page is here: Learning go language
The current translation progress is about 10%, that is, the completion of chapter I and Part II of the content.I
Lars Bak, the leader of the Google Dart language program, announced the launch of the programming language Dart at a Goto Conference held in Denmark on April 9, October 10. Lars Bak said that Dart is a "structured Web programming" langua
Objective
This article will show you how to define variables, constants, go built-in types, and some of the techniques in Go programming. (The main content of this article is from the electronic book "GO Web Programming")
Defining variables
There are several ways to define v
choose a school or all to learn”。
suggest a beginner or just a door。 Not only because of the "confusion" problem mentioned earlier, but also:
The most important thing in beginner programming is to establish "programming thinking" rather than "learning" a specific language. Thinking is a certain commonality, s
lot of big problems. Google's servers are mostly written in C + +, plus a lot of Java, Python code. In addition, Google also has thousands of engineers, countless lines of code, a huge distributed build system, and countless machines (which we think are relative to a medium-sized cluster). Google's development can be slow, even clumsy, but it's always effective.
"Andy Lau" or "Fan Bingbing" characteristics. Want to learn more about object-oriented development is can ask my master brother "Baidu", of course, you can also ask my second brother "Google", here do not pull too much history, we have to knock some code will reflect the benefits of object-oriented, because go is a co
OverviewThis article is for Go language learning first,"Go language Introduction" How to install the Go Language programming environment under Windows .This paper mainly introduces the
or science and engineering classes. At that time, programming classes were all about pascal, sail, Simula, or something similar. In the AI class, lisp is used.
But maybe I should learn more languages. Interestingly, at the beginning, I didn't catch a cold eye on Object-Oriented games. It wasn't until the game development in question 20 was almost over. I really felt like object-oriented. Strictly speaking,
This is a creation in
Article, where the information may have evolved or changed.
The original is here: Http://www.syntax-k.de/projekte/go-review. The author is Jörg Walter, a German.
According to Rob Pike, the article has some mistakes, but it looks worth reading.
"Why all C-like languages except one suck": http://www.syntax-k.de/projekte/go-review Some errors in there but a positive Response.
—
Go language lucky airship platform rental QQ2952777280 "Word Fairy Source Forum" hxforum.com "Papaya Source Forum" papayabbs.com Basic grammar
It is better to knock out one by one against the above example, so that it works best.
Here is the basic structure of a Go program, including (package declaration, Introduction package, function, etc.)
Copy CodePackage Mai
, and my mind is not confused. This makes me admire the opposite of heaven, I have been suffering from an English language from junior high school to the present. At the human language level, I am often killed in seconds.
Therefore, if programming may become your profession, it is necessary to study and practice for 5-10 years, because you may want to
This is a creation in
Article, where the information may have evolved or changed.
Using the C language code instance in Golang
Submission: Junjie font: [Increase listening decrease] Type: Reprint time: 2014-10-27 Listen, I want to comment.
This article mainly introduces the use of C language
Professional PHP development, want to learn another language. Go or Python for later. Is that more appropriate?
Reply content:This has been answered before, it is suggested that learning Go,python and PHP are also dynamic languages, there are many overlapping places. While the go
This is a creation in
Article, where the information may have evolved or changed.
Docker has been very hot lately, and-go, the development language of Docker, has been mentioned again.
Docker has been used for some time, but for the source code, especially its development language
This is a creation in
Article, where the information may have evolved or changed.
Before starting a new language, you need to understand the syntax of the language ( if you have programming knowledge in other languages ), and before you start learning, let's learn about the format of
This is a creation in
Article, where the information may have evolved or changed.
Before starting a new language, you need to understand the syntax of the language ( if you have programming knowledge in other languages ), and before you start learning, let's learn about the format of
This is a creation in
Article, where the information may have evolved or changed.
Developers are most concerned about the TIOBE February programming language rankings released, from the MIT Media Lab's Scratch programming language into the top 20 of the leaderboard. Scratch is a youth-oriented educational
what Microsoft is still playing CA tch up trying-get basic search features to work, while Google have moved on to the next problem:building skynet^h^h^h^h ^h^h the world ' s largest massively parallel supercomputer. I don ' t think Microsoft completely understands just how far behind they is on the that wave.Without understanding functional programming, you can't invent mapreduce, the algorithm that makes
CGO makes it possible to use C code in Golang.
Hello World
To have a more intuitive understanding, let's look at a simple example of creating a file Main.go:
Copy Code code as follows:
Package Main
/*
#include
void Sayhi () {
printf ("Hi");
}
*/
Import "C"
Func Main () {
C.sayh
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.